What is Organic Moringa Oil?
Organic moringa oil is a cold-pressed oil that comes from the seeds of the Moringa oleifera tree, often called the "miracle tree" because of its many uses. This oil has a lightweight texture and absorbs quickly, which makes it a great option for different skin types, including oily and combination skin; it doesn't leave a greasy residue.
However, unlike refined oils that are processed with chemicals, organic moringa oil keeps its natural nutrients, making it a cleaner and more nourishing choice for skincare. It's rich in lipids that help maintain skin hydration and nourishment. Although its natural compounds can support skin health, they do so without adding synthetic chemicals. This is why organic moringa oil is a popular choice for people looking for a more natural way to care for their skin.

1. Helps Maintain Skin Hydration
One of the major benefits of organic moringa oil is its ability to hydrate the skin. This oil acts as an emollient and creates a protective barrier that helps retain moisture in the skin. Whether it's used in the morning or evening, moringa oil helps keep the skin soft and smooth throughout the day. Its lightweight texture absorbs quickly into the skin, without leaving a greasy residue. This makes it ideal for people who need effective hydration without the heavy feel that some oils can leave behind.
The high content of lipids in moringa oil assists in locking in moisture, which prevents dryness and flakiness. When used regularly, moringa oil helps the skin maintain its natural hydration, resulting in a fresh and healthy-looking complexion. However, the benefits are more pronounced for those who use it consistently.

4. Balances Oil Production
Moringa organic oil is especially good for people with oily or combination skin types. Unlike many oils which can clog pores and make oily skin worse, moringa oil is non-comedogenic. This means it won't lead to breakouts. Instead, it helps balance the skin's oil production by giving it the hydration it needs, while also stopping excess oil from building up.
By controlling oil production, moringa oil reduces the look of shine and manages greasiness throughout the day. For those who might be unsure about using oils on their skin because they worry about breakouts, moringa oil is a great choice. It hydrates without causing congestion in the pores; however, it's always good to test it first.

How to Select the Best Organic Moringa Oil
When selecting organic moringa oil, choosing a high-quality product is crucial to ensure that you get the most effective benefits for your skin. Below are key factors to consider when purchasing the best moringa oil:
1. Check for Certification
Certification is an important factor in determining the quality of organic moringa oil. Look for oils that are certified organic by recognized certifying bodies. This ensures that the oil is free from harmful pesticides, synthetic chemicals, or any non-organic substances. Certified organic oils are grown and processed according to strict guidelines, guaranteeing a purer, more natural product for your skin.
2. Look for Cold-Pressed Oil
The method of extraction plays a significant role in preserving the quality of moringa oil. Cold-pressed oil is extracted without the use of heat, which helps retain the full range of beneficial compounds present in the seeds. This method of extraction ensures that the oil offers the highest efficacy for your skincare needs. Cold-pressed moringa oil is the most preferred choice as it provides a more potent and pure product.
3. Consider the Packaging
The packaging of organic moringa oil plays a crucial role in preserving its quality over time. Always opt for moringa oil that is stored in dark glass bottles. Exposure to light can degrade the oil's natural compounds and diminish its effectiveness. Dark glass bottles help protect the oil from UV rays while keeping it fresh. Additionally, glass bottles prevent any contamination from plastic, which can leach chemicals into the oil. Ensure that the oil has a clear expiration date to guarantee its freshness and potency.
By focusing on these key factors, you can confidently select the best organic moringa oil for your skincare routine, ensuring you receive all the nourishing benefits that it has to offer.
How to Store Organic Moringa Oil
Proper storage is essential to maintain the quality and effectiveness of organic moringa oil. Here are some key tips to ensure your oil stays fresh and retains its beneficial properties:
1. Store in a Cool, Dark Place
Moringa oil should be stored away from direct sunlight and heat, as both can degrade the oil's quality over time. The oil is best kept in a cool, dark place, such as a cupboard or drawer in a room with stable temperature. Exposure to light and warmth accelerates the breakdown of the oil's natural compounds, reducing its potency and shelf life.
2. Seal the Bottle Tightly
To prevent oxidation and maintain the oil's freshness, always ensure the cap of the bottle is tightly sealed when not in use. Air exposure can cause the oil to lose its effectiveness, so a securely closed bottle is crucial for preserving its beneficial properties. Proper sealing helps extend the shelf life and ensures the oil remains as potent as possible.
By following these storage tips, you can ensure that your organic moringa oil stays fresh and continues to deliver its nourishing benefits for your skin.
What Else to Know About Moringa Oil for Skin
1. Patch Test Before Use
Before adding organic moringa oil to your skincare routine, it's important to perform a patch test to ensure it doesn't cause any irritation. Apply a small amount of the oil to an inconspicuous area of your skin, like the inside of your wrist, and wait for 24 hours. If no redness or irritation occurs, it's generally safe to incorporate it into your routine. If any irritation develops, discontinue use.
2. Blend With Other Oils
Organic moringa oil is highly versatile and can be combined with other oils to create a more customized skincare experience. For example, blending moringa oil with argan oil or jojoba oil can improve moisturizing effects and tailor the treatment to suit your skin's specific needs. Experimenting with different combinations allows you to build a skincare regimen that addresses your skin type and concerns more effectively.
3. Incorporate in Your Night Routine
Moringa oil is particularly effective when applied at night, as this is when your skin naturally regenerates and repairs itself. Apply a thin layer of the oil before bed, allowing it to absorb overnight. In the morning, you'll wake up with smoother, more hydrated skin. This nighttime application helps maximize the refreshing effects of moringa oil while you sleep.
